The station I usually listen to in the mornings (WTSS in the Western New York state area) always has some sort of musical bed when they're between songs, during the weather, traffic or "popculture" segments.  These segments rarely last more than 2 minutes but sometimes a game show theme will be played in the background.  Most often recently, when a game show theme does pop up it's usually been The $10,000 Pyramid theme.  Friday morning they actually had The New Treasure Hunt theme in the background, which they've used once or twice before.  This time, half-way through the segment the DJ commented on it:

He said "this is the hokiest music we've ever used.  It's the theme for The Newlywed Game - you've just won a washer-dryer from 1974" - and then continued with the segment.

I was thinking that I could have e-mailed him to tell him what it really was, but I just left it.  Even though it was the wrong show, at least it was the right production company!

I thought it the whole thing was kind of amusing.
